  • Watch Gates Wildlife Control humanely remove a family of foxes from underneath a front porch/deck.
    After going over the footage for an upcoming presentation I have, we decided to release some never seen before footage of our fox job from April 2019.
    To see the first video we made in 2019 click here: • Baby Fox Frenzy | Too ...
    To answer the most often asked question...we didn't forget a baby underneath. Mother animals will always return one last time to ensure they retrieved all of their young. Animals can't count like we can, which means they don't even know the number of babies they had in the first place! We appreciate the concern from everyone in the comments.

    I had a family of nine foxes living under my summer house in Dulwich (south east London) - I found a female cub in the bushes, very young.... She stayed in the garden for years, she recognised my voice (and probably smell) and would come when I called her.... She would wait patiently at the back door every morning to be fed (she really liked ham and her favourite was prawn crackers which were a very rare treat!) and if I didn't appear quickly enough she would jump up and rattle the door handle..... She would bring her cubs to show me every spring for about five years.... There was also a very large, quite majestic looking male fox, clearly the 'daddy' - he wasn't aggressive but I always knew to keep my distance.... One day he appeared with the end of his tail hanging off, it was obviously painful and infected - I crushed some antibiotics into a jam sandwich over the course of a few days and the damaged end fell off, with the infection cleared.... He then would wait in the garden to be fed with the others.... Six months later, he appeared again with one eye missing and a very infected socket - again antibiotics in a jam sandwich and a week later he was as good as new - I named him Cyclops and he became very much a part of my fox family and lived for another seven years.....

    Hello everyone! First of all..WOW! The response to this video and the amount of viewers it has reached is amazing. Thank you so much for the support and concerns for the animals in the comments. For those of you who went as far to research information and share it in the comments, that is amazing.
    To answer the most often asked question: we did retrieve all of the babies from under the deck and triple checked to make sure we did not leave one behind. Mother animals will always return one last time to ensure they got all of their young. (We see this a lot with mother raccoons as well which you can see in some of our other youtube videos.) Animals can't count which means they would not have know the number of babies they had in the first place!
    We truly appreciate the concern from everyone in the comments but want to assure you that a baby was not left behind!
